The buzz on my bike was between  2500-4000 rpm, used a piece of 1/4 x 4" rubber under the dash plastic to eliminate the buzz.

I have a 2010 C-14 to which I had mounted the Motax air wings.  I had the buzzing, and I added washers to the mounting for the instrument cluster, but the sound continued.  I took off the Motax air wings and replaced the stock screws and tightened them.  The buzzing has gone.  These screws are right next to where the rear view mirrors are mounted to the bike.  Check to see if they are loose.
